Why Words Matter During Intimacy
Before we get into the nitty-gritty, let's chat about why communication is key during sex. Words can be incredibly powerful, they can set the mood, express your desires, and create a deeper connection with your partner. They can also help you understand what your partner likes and dislikes, making your intimate moments even more enjoyable for both of you.
The Art of Dirty Talk
Dirty talk, or sexy banter, can be a turn-on for many people. But remember, it's all about consent and comfort. Only say what you're comfortable with, and always respect your partner's boundaries.
Start Slow
You don't have to dive into a Shakespearean sonnet or recite a list of Kama Sutra positions. Start with simple, affirming statements like:
- "You look so hot right now." - "I love how you touch me." - "You feel amazing."
Feedback is Key
Let your partner know what feels good. Positive feedback can be incredibly encouraging and help build confidence in the bedroom. For example:
- "Right there, yes, just like that." - "Your touch is driving me wild." - "I love it when you do that."
Express Your Desires
If there's something you want to try or a specific way you want to be touched, tell your partner. They can't read your mind, and open communication can lead to mind-blowing sex. Here's how you can do it:
- "I've been wanting to try [position/technique], what do you think?" - "I love it when you [specific action], can you do more of that?"
When Words Fail
Sometimes, words might not come easily, and that's okay! Non-verbal communication can be just as powerful. Here are a few alternatives:
- Touch: A gentle caress, a squeeze, or a guiding hand can speak volumes. - Eye Contact: A lingering gaze can be incredibly intimate and intense. - Moans and Groans: These can be a clear sign that you're enjoying yourself.
When to Keep It Quiet
While communication is key, sometimes less is more. Silence can be sexy, especially during intense moments. It's all about finding the balance that works for you and your partner.
What to Avoid Saying
While we're on the topic of what to say, let's discuss what to avoid. Steer clear of:
- Criticism: No one wants to hear about their flaws or what they're doing wrong in the heat of the moment. - Comparisons: Everyone is unique, and everyone's body responds differently. Avoid comparing your partner to others or past experiences. - Unsolicited Advice: Unless your partner has asked for it, keep your sex tips to yourself.

When to Seek Help
While it's normal to have ups and downs in the bedroom, if you're consistently struggling with communication or intimacy, it might be a good idea to seek help from a professional. A sex therapist can provide a safe, non-judgmental space to explore your concerns.
